All these years later, inom still find it strange to be traveling down a road or going through a tunnel which is named after someone I knew. Someone who was (eventually) a pal.
People don’t usually have things named after them until long after they are gone, but in the case of Ayrton Senna the naming came very rapidly after his death.
It is also hard to believe that this all happened nearly 30 years ago.
The Rodovia Ayrton Senna is a motorväg that runs to the east out of São Paulo towards Rio dem Janeiro. It is fastest way to get to the Aeropuerto Internacional dem São Paulo-Guarulhos. That would have pleased Ayrton. He always wanted to be the fastest… The Túnel Ayrton Senna also speeds up life in the centre of the city, diving beneath the Parque Ibirapuera, a lovely park where there is an obelisk that commemorates when the Paulistas rose up in 1932 and overthrew a military government.

Biography of Ayrton Senna
Ayrton Senna da Silva was born on March 21, , and passed away on May 1, He was one of the most legendary Brazilian racing drivers and was widely known by his fans as Ayrton Senna.
Growing up in a well-respected family of Brazilian planters, Ayrton was showered with expensive gifts from his father, including cars. His father had a particular passion for motorsports and invested a significant amount of money into its development.
At the age of 4, Ayrton sat behind the wheel of a go-kart, following his father's insistence.
As the years went by, Ayrton Senna embraced his father's passion for racing. He dedicated himself to training and steadily increased his speed, reaching levels that were considered exceptional for that time.

Ayrton Senna: An icon
Monuments
When you take the main road into Sao Paulo from the airport, you’re riding on the Rodovia Ayrton Senna da Silva. The alternative route named after a former President. That’s how important Ayrton Senna is to Brazilians. In Rio, one of the main arterial roads is called ‘Champion’!
There’s no shortage of statues, monuments and effigies of the F1 triple world champion either, including one at F1’s home in Brazil, Interlagos. There are also busts, museums, or plaques on many tours around the world, such as the Circuit de Catalunya, Jerez, Imola and Donington Park.
